In‐Su Park is a scholar working on Radiology, Nuclear Medicine and Imaging, Biomaterials and Genetics. According to data from OpenAlex, In‐Su Park has authored 30 papers receiving a total of 655 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Radiology, Nuclear Medicine and Imaging, 11 papers in Biomaterials and 11 papers in Genetics. Recurrent topics in In‐Su Park’s work include Mesenchymal stem cell research (11 papers), Laser Applications in Dentistry and Medicine (11 papers) and Electrospun Nanofibers in Biomedical Applications (10 papers). In‐Su Park is often cited by papers focused on Mesenchymal stem cell research (11 papers), Laser Applications in Dentistry and Medicine (11 papers) and Electrospun Nanofibers in Biomedical Applications (10 papers). In‐Su Park collaborates with scholars based in South Korea and United States. In‐Su Park's co-authors include Phil‐Sang Chung, Jin Chul Ahn, Sang‐Heon Kim, Jong‐Won Rhie, Soo Hyun Kim, Youngmee Jung, Min Han, Byoung‐Hyun Min, Arindam Mondal and Do Young Park and has published in prestigious journals such as PLoS ONE, Biomaterials and Scientific Reports.
